What these ingredient tags mean (2)

These describe what an ingredient is, not whether it is a problem. The stance marks above are the ratings; these are not.

  • commonly dryingISOPROPYL ALCOHOL

    • ISOPROPYL ALCOHOL: A fast-evaporating solvent with a drying finish, common in toners and hand products. International Chemical Safety Card ICSC 0554, Isopropyl alcohol, prepared by an international group of experts for the ILO and WHO: "Repeated or prolonged contact with skin may cause dryness and cracking." It describes a stronger exposure than a cosmetic formula.
  • rich occlusiveDIMETHICONE

    • DIMETHICONE: A silicone that forms a film on the surface of the skin without an oily feel. FDA OTC skin protectant monograph, 21 CFR 347.10(g), lists dimethicone as a skin protectant at 1 to 30%.
